I went by Old Navy thinking they're reasonably priced and they do carry XL and XXL. I was so mad because even though the XLs fit I felt like after it had been washed and dried it just wouldn't fit comfortably. The XXLs were too big in the boobs so I didn't want to wear those either.

I stopped buying pants at Old Navy years ago because to me the sizing is absurd. None of it fits my body well, at all, although in their defense sometimes I have a hard time finding pants even at Lane Bryant because the waist will fit (I do have very very curvy hips) but the thighs are kind of tight due to my "hippo thighs."

Lane Bryant seems to fit well (shirts at least), but because I wear the smaller sizes there (14/16) sometimes they don't have them in stock. I have to try on a few sizes no matter what store I am at. I may fit into a size 16 in one of the pants and a size 18 in another. I have found that sizing differs even in the same store sometimes. It makes for a long shopping trip sometimes.
